@font-face{font-family:"worksans";src:url("../fonts/WorkSans-VariableFont_wght.woff2") format("woff2");font-weight:normal;font-style:normal}body{font-family:"worksans", "Helvetica Neue", Arial, Helvetica, sans-serif;font-variation-settings:"wght" 550;font-style:normal;font-size:1.2rem;color:#000000;font-feature-settings:"kern", "liga", "clig", "calt", "tnum", "ss02"}@media only screen and (min-device-width:813px) and (-webkit-min-device-pixel-ratio:3),only screen and (min-device-width:668px) and (-webkit-min-device-pixel-ratio:2),only screen and (min-aspect-ratio:0.8){body{line-height:1.2}}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){body{line-height:1.3;letter-spacing:0.02rem}}a:link,a:visited{text-decoration:none !important;color:#2d7047}a:hover{color:#000000}main a:link,main a:visited{color:#2d7047}main a:hover{color:#000000}h1,h2,h3,h4,h5,h6{margin:0;padding:0;-webkit-margin-before:0em !important;-webkit-margin-after:0em !important;-webkit-margin-start:0px !important;-webkit-margin-end:0px !important;font-weight:normal;font-size:1rem;line-height:1.1}.col-1{width:8.3333333333%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-1{width:100%}}.col-2{width:16.6666666667%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-2{width:100%}}.col-3{width:25%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-3{width:100%}}.col-4{width:33.3333333333%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-4{width:100%}}.col-5{width:41.6666666667%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-5{width:100%}}.col-6{width:50%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-6{width:100%}}.col-7{width:58.3333333333%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-7{width:100%}}.col-8{width:66.6666666667%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-8{width:100%}}.col-9{width:75%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-9{width:100%}}.col-10{width:83.3333333333%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-10{width:100%}}.col-11{width:91.6666666667%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-11{width:100%}}.col-12{width:100%}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.col-12{width:100%}}.block-type-columns .grid{--columns: 12;display:grid;grid-template-columns:1fr}@media only screen and (min-device-width:813px) and (-webkit-min-device-pixel-ratio:3),only screen and (min-device-width:668px) and (-webkit-min-device-pixel-ratio:2),only screen and (min-aspect-ratio:0.8){.block-type-columns .grid{grid-template-columns:repeat(12, 1fr)}.block-type-columns .grid>.column{grid-column:span var(--columns)}}.block-type-heading{margin:1.2rem 0;display:flex;align-items:center;justify-content:center}.block-type-heading h1{font-weight:bold;font-size:4.5rem;line-height:1;color:#2d7047;font-variation-settings:"wght" 700;text-align:center;display:flex;justify-content:center}.block-type-heading h2{display:inline-block;border:0.1rem solid #2d7047;border-radius:100px;padding:0.45rem 1rem;font-weight:bold;text-transform:uppercase;font-size:2rem;color:#2d7047;line-height:0.8}.block-type-heading.heading-width-small h1,.block-type-heading.heading-width-small h2{max-width:10rem}.block-type-heading.heading-width-medium h1,.block-type-heading.heading-width-medium h2{max-width:30rem}.block-type-heading.heading-width-large h1,.block-type-heading.heading-width-large h2{max-width:60rem}figure{width:100%;margin:0;display:flex;align-items:center;justify-content:center}figure img{width:100%;max-width:60rem}.block-type-text{margin:1rem 0;color:#2d7047;display:flex;justify-content:center;align-items:center;flex-direction:column}.block-type-text.text-align-left{text-align:left}.block-type-text.text-align-center{text-align:center}.block-type-text p{margin:0.5rem 0}.block-type-text u{text-decoration:underline}.block-type-text a{color:#2d7047;text-decoration:underline}.block-type-text.block-width-small p{max-width:10rem}.block-type-text.block-width-medium p{max-width:40rem}.block-type-text.block-width-large p{max-width:60rem}.block-type-columns{margin:1.5rem 0}.block-type-columns .columns-grid{display:flex;align-items:stretch;justify-content:center}.block-type-columns .columns-grid .column{flex:1;min-width:0;padding:0 1.5rem}.block-type-columns .columns-grid .column+.column{border-left:0.1rem solid #2d7047}@media only screen and (max-device-width:812px) and (-webkit-min-device-pixel-ratio:3) and (orientation:portrait),only screen and (max-device-width:667px) and (-webkit-min-device-pixel-ratio:2) and (orientation:portrait),only screen and (max-aspect-ratio:0.8){.block-type-columns .columns-grid{flex-direction:column}.block-type-columns .columns-grid .column{padding:1rem 0;width:100%}.block-type-columns .columns-grid .column+.column{border-left:none;border-top:0.1rem solid #2d7047}}.block-type-columns .block-type-heading,.block-type-columns .block-type-text{text-align:center}a.block-type-button{display:inline-block;background-color:#2d7047;color:#ffffff;border-radius:100px;padding:0.6em 2em;font-weight:bold;letter-spacing:0.08em;text-transform:uppercase;text-decoration:none;cursor:pointer;margin:0.5rem}a.block-type-button:hover,a.block-type-button:visited{color:#ffffff;opacity:0.88}a.block-type-button:link,a.block-type-button:visited{color:#ffffff;text-decoration:none}.block-type-spacer{height:10rem}html{scroll-behavior:smooth}.nav-strip{position:fixed;top:0;height:100vh;width:40px;background-color:#2d7047;display:flex;align-items:center;justify-content:center;writing-mode:vertical-rl;transform:rotate(180deg);color:#ffffff;font-size:2rem;font-variation-settings:"wght" 300;text-transform:uppercase;text-decoration:none;white-space:nowrap;z-index:100;cursor:pointer}.nav-strip:link,.nav-strip:visited{color:#ffffff;text-decoration:none}.nav-strip:hover{background-color:#1e5233;color:#ffffff}.nav-strip:nth-child(1){left:0;border-left:1px solid #ffffff}.nav-strip:nth-child(2){left:40px;border-left:1px solid #ffffff}.nav-strip:nth-child(3){right:40px;border-right:1px solid #ffffff}.nav-strip:nth-child(4){right:0;border-right:1px solid #ffffff}*,*::before,*::after{box-sizing:border-box}html{font-size:1vw}body{color:#2d7047;text-align:center;background-color:#ffffff;margin:0 !important}main{padding:0}.content-section{max-width:90rem;margin:0 auto;padding:4rem 1.5rem;min-height:100vh;margin-bottom:20rem}.content-section:last-child{margin-bottom:0}.content-section.inverted{background-color:#2d7047;color:#ffffff}.content-section.inverted *{color:#ffffff}.content-section.inverted a.block-type-button{background-color:#ffffff;color:#2d7047}.buttons-row{display:flex;flex-wrap:wrap;justify-content:center;gap:1rem;margin:1rem 0}